What Makes 2 Player Fighting Games So Popular?
At their core, 2 player fighting games thrive on direct competition. Unlike single-player titles where you battle against computer-controlled opponents, these games bring you face-to-face with a human rival, creating unpredictable and dynamic encounters. The appeal lies in the combination of skill, psychological warfare, and quick decision-making.Instant Gratification and Replayability
One reason these games remain popular is their instant feedback loop. Each round is relatively short, often lasting just a few minutes, enabling players to jump into multiple matches within a single session. This fast-paced nature encourages repeated play and continuous improvement, making every match feel fresh and exciting.Social Interaction and Community

From classic franchises to modern innovations, the world of 2 player fighting games is vast and varied. Here are some standout titles that have shaped the genre and continue to captivate players.Street Fighter Series
No discussion about fighting games is complete without mentioning Street Fighter. Known for its deep mechanics and iconic characters like Ryu and Chun-Li, this series offers a perfect blend of accessibility for newcomers and complexity for veterans. Street Fighter V, the latest mainline entry, features robust online modes and a thriving competitive scene.Mortal Kombat
Famous for its brutal finishing moves and cinematic storytelling, Mortal Kombat delivers a visceral experience in 2 player fighting games. The franchise combines fast-paced combat with a rich roster of fighters, each with unique abilities. Mortal Kombat 11 introduces enhanced customization and fluid gameplay that appeals to both casual and hardcore fans.Super Smash Bros. Ultimate
While not a traditional one-on-one fighter, Super Smash Bros. Ultimate shines as a multiplayer brawler that supports intense 2 player duels. Featuring characters from across gaming history, its chaotic and accessible gameplay makes it a favorite at parties and competitive tournaments alike.Tekken 7
Tekken 7 is renowned for its intricate combo system and diverse fighter roster. The game emphasizes timing and positioning, rewarding players who master its layered mechanics. Its cinematic story mode and online multiplayer options make it a top choice for fans of 2 player fighting games.Essential Tips for Winning at 2 Player Fighting Games
Mastering 2 player fighting games requires more than just button mashing. Understanding game mechanics and developing strategic thinking can significantly enhance your chances of victory.Learn Your Character Inside Out
Each fighter comes with a unique set of moves, strengths, and weaknesses. Spend time practicing combos, special attacks, and defensive maneuvers. Knowing your character's toolkit enables you to adapt to different opponents and situations effectively.Study Your Opponent’s Playstyle
Observing your rival’s tendencies can give you the upper hand. Are they aggressive or defensive? Do they rely on projectiles or close-range attacks? Identifying these patterns helps you anticipate moves and counterattack efficiently.Master the Art of Blocking and Dodging

The genre has evolved significantly since its inception in the late 1970s and early 1980s, growing from simple pixelated bouts to complex, graphically stunning spectacles.From Arcades to Home Consoles
Early fighting games like "Karate Champ" and "Yie Ar Kung-Fu" laid the groundwork for 2 player fighting games in arcades. As home consoles became more powerful, titles like "Street Fighter II" brought the arcade experience into living rooms, boosting popularity worldwide.Online Multiplayer and Esports
With the rise of the internet, 2 player fighting games expanded beyond local play. Online matchmaking allowed fighters to test their skills against players worldwide. This shift also propelled the genre into esports, with tournaments like EVO drawing massive audiences and prize pools.Innovations in Gameplay and Graphics
Modern fighting games continually push boundaries with realistic animations, intricate storylines, and novel mechanics such as tag-team battles or interactive stages. These innovations keep the genre fresh and attract new generations of players.How to Choose the Right 2 Player Fighting Game for You
With so many options available, finding a fighting game that suits your preferences can feel overwhelming. Here are some factors to consider:- Gameplay Style: Do you prefer fast-paced, combo-heavy fighting or more strategic, timing-based battles?
- Character Roster: Look for games with characters that resonate with you, whether for their design, fighting style, or backstory.
- Accessibility: Some games are beginner-friendly, while others have steep learning curves. Pick one that matches your skill level.
- Community and Support: Games with active player bases and frequent updates tend to offer better long-term enjoyment.
- Platform: Ensure the game is available on your preferred gaming system, be it PC, console, or mobile.
